# Flaglight Rollouts — Approvals

Quick version for on-call: any rollout touching more than 5% of traffic needs an approval in Flaglight before the ramp continues. Kill switches don't need approval — just flip them and note it in the incident channel. Scheduled ramps pause automatically if error budget burns hot. If you're stuck at 2 a.m. with a pending approval, there's one person authorized to override, and that's the approver below.

account owner for tagep-bafof: Norael Gilax Juleth

### Step 4: Configure EXIF scrubbing

Scrubjay strips EXIF metadata from every image uploaded to the Pellam media tier. Enable it before exposing the upload endpoint, or raw GPS tags leak into the CDN. Set `SCRUBJAY_MODE=strict` and `SCRUBJAY_KEEP_ORIENTATION=true` in the deploy env. Verify with `scrubjay check --sample` against a test JPEG. The scrubber worker also needs write access to the quarantine bucket, which it authenticates with the credential on the following line.

secret setting of tajof-bahif: COURIER_KEY3=65d

Subject: Connection pool tuning ahead of the 4.2 cut

Hey release crew — quick heads up before Brindleworth 4.2 goes out. We bumped the database pool from 20 to 50 connections per node after last week's checkout stalls, and added a 30-second idle reaper so we stop hoarding connections overnight. Load tests look clean: no saturation at twice peak traffic, and failover reclaims the pool in under five seconds. Nothing else changed in the data layer, promise. For the release notes, the candidate build token is just below.

session token of yahap-fafop = htk9_f6aa94135

Hey Rui,

Handing over the encoding-detection work on Uploadery. Short version: the sniffer checks BOMs first, then falls back to a frequency heuristic that's honestly a bit flaky on short files — anything under 200 bytes gets assumed UTF-8, which is usually fine but occasionally mangles old Windows-1252 exports from Halbrook Library customers. If a user reports garbled text, re-run the import with the encoding override flag before digging deeper. I wrote up the whole flow, edge cases included, on the page below.

— Sanne

wiki page, kahog-hahig: https://vault.zemvargrid.internal/display/deploy/repo/settings/merge_requests/job/settings/6f3b933774dbc5320a4daa18